As economic anchors in their communities and autonomous institutions, Ontario’s universities remain committed to strong fiscal management, transparency and accountability, as they continue to serve our students, communities and the province.

Ontario universities have worked together with their community stakeholders and government to establish robust accountability policies to ensure strong fiduciary oversight and open and transparent decision-making.

Ontario’s universities will continue to demonstrate leadership by ensuring comprehensive financial information is publicly available and accessible.

Ensuring effective, transparent and financial accountability is a top priority for all Ontario universities. To demonstrate a sector-wide commitment to financial health, universities have developed the Financial Health and Transparency Framework Plan. The framework outlines how universities will enhance existing accountability measures to ensure their financial health through the ongoing monitoring of the financial position of universities.
